What is the JuST Institute?

● The Just Sustainability Transitions Institute (JuST Institute) is a not-for-profit, member-based entity that catalyses market development towards Inclusive, Biodiversity, Climate Change Positive Finance. It produces state-of-the-art methods; it provides products & services for mainstreaming investments & capacity building.

● Our goal is to support the transition the financial sector towards more inclusive finance dedicated to the fight against climate change, support climate change adaption and the preservation of biodiversity.

● We build bridges between the private and public sectors and between conventional and inclusive finance. Our goal is to generate tangible positive impacts for the socio-economic inclusion of small scale producers and rural communities and the ecosystems on which they depend.

● We operate as a social business. We provide products & services and develop business activities for our members and the financial inclusion, and the conventional financial and corporate sector at large.

● We focus our efforts primarily on the most vulnerable populations and ecosystems, particularly in emerging countries, in the face of climate challenges and biodiversity transition and physical risks.

● We collaborate with prominent public actors (e.g International Agencies) and major private actors (e.g. commercial banks, impact investors) and local networks of financial institutions in developing countries and civil society to ensure local outreach and material inclusive social outcomes.

● Our strategic board gives the strategic orientation for our operations. It comprises vital public actors, such as the Global Environmental Facility (GEF) of the World Bank, and private actors, such as BNP Paribas Group.
